IOS签名

首页 > IOS签名 > 正文内容

app签名校验--应用程序签名验证:保障应用安全的重要步骤

admin5个月前 (10-09)IOS签名51

理解应用程序签名校验的重要性

在现代移动应用开发中,应用程序签名验证(App签名校验)是确保应用程序数据完整性和安全性的关键步骤。该过程用于验证应用程序的来源和完整性,以防止恶意篡改和数据泄露。本文将详细介绍App签名校验的原理、作用以及实施过程。

什么是应用程序签名校验?

应用程序签名校验是一种安全机制,通过验证应用程序的数字签名来确保应用程序的完整性和真实性。在应用程序打包过程中,开发者使用私钥对应用程序进行加密签名。然后,使用公钥对签名进行解密验证,确保应用程序未被篡改或替换。

App签名校验的作用

1. 应用程序来源验证:签名校验可以确认应用程序的开发者和发布者,以防止第三方恶意软件的安装和使用。ios企业证书多少钱一个月

2. 数据完整性保护:签名校验可防止应用程序在运行过程中被篡改或修改,保证应用程序数据的完整性ios企业证书多少钱一个。

3. 应用程序防止重打包:签名校验可以防止黑客对应用程序进行重打包,并在未经授权的情况下发布。

实施App签名校验的步骤

1. 生成密钥对:开发者首先生成密钥对,包括公钥和私钥苹果手机证书在哪里设置权限密码。私钥用于对应用程序进行签名,而公钥用于对签名进行验证。

2. 使用私钥签名应用程序:开发者使用私钥对应用程序进行签名。

3. 将公钥嵌入应用程序:开发者需要将应用程序的公钥嵌入到应用程序包中。

4. 加载并验证签名:应用程序在运行时加载并验证签名,确保签名和应用程序内容一致。

总结

App签名校验是确保移动应用程序数据完整性和安全性的重要措施。通过验证应用程序的数字签名,可以确认应用程序的来源,防止恶意篡改和数据泄露。开发者需了解App签名校验的原理和作用,并在应用程序开发中严格实施签名校验步骤,从而提高应用程序的安全性和可靠性。

相关文章

苹果企业签名账号是什么意思--深入了解苹果企业签名账号的含义和用途

苹果企业签名账号是什么意思--深入了解苹果企业签名账号的含义和用途

什么是苹果企业签名账号苹果企业签好申请吗? 苹果企业签名账号是一种由苹果公司提供的账号,用于管理和分发企业级应用程序。与普通的苹果账号不同,企业签名账号具有更高级的权限和功能,适用于企业内部使用的...

苹果证书撤销是什么意思呀--苹果证书撤销的含义和影响

苹果证书撤销是什么意思呀--苹果证书撤销的含义和影响

了解苹果证书的撤销过程和影响 在理解苹果证书撤销的意思之前,我们需要先了解什么是苹果证书。苹果证书是由苹果公司颁发的一种数字证书,用于保护iOS设备和应用程序的安全性和可信度。当一个苹果证书遭到撤...

苹果手机验证不了企业应用怎么办--解决苹果手机无法验证企业应用的问题

苹果手机验证不了企业应用怎么办--解决苹果手机无法验证企业应用的问题

探寻解决方案的重要性 苹果手机作为一款广受欢迎的智能手机品牌,对于企业用户来说十分实用苹果手机安装企业软件。然而,有些用户可能遇到苹果手机无法验证企业应用的问题。这个问题需要得到妥善解决,以确保...

掌握苹果签名的重要性,提升iOS设备应用体验

掌握苹果签名的重要性,提升iOS设备应用体验

掌握苹果签名的重要性,提升iOS设备应用体验 随着智能手机的普及,人们对于手机应用的需求也越来越高,而苹果的iOS系统因为其稳定性和安全性成为了消费者最信赖的设备之一。iOS设备上的应用签名机制对于...

苹果设备必看!了解最全面的iOS签名攻略

苹果设备必看!了解最全面的iOS签名攻略

苹果设备必看!了解最全面的iOS签名攻略 苹果设备的用户都知道,在苹果设备上下载和安装应用程序必须要进行签名。苹果签名是保证应用程序在苹果设备上正常运行的方式之一,也是苹果为了保护用户安全而设置的一...

重磅!iOS签名全面分析,助您了解苹果签名机制!

重磅!iOS签名全面分析,助您了解苹果签名机制!

什么是iOS签名? iOS签名是让苹果设备上运行非官方的应用程序的方法。在苹果的生态系统中,正式上传至App Store的应用程序都是被苹果官方签署的,而非官方应用则需要通过一种特定的方式来进行签名...

发表评论

访客

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。
YL苹果签名全网唯一一家,真正购买企业账号做ios签名的企业

所有苹果签名的账号都是我们公司购买的,账号资料都在我们手上,所以不会出现掉签,给你ios签名用的证书,在市场上您一定找不到第二个。